Understanding Rock Climbing and Via Ferrata
What Is Rock Climbing?
It is a sport where people move up natural rock faces using hands, feet, and safety equipment. Climbers depend on strength, balance, and planning to reach the top. In the UAE, most scaling happens on natural limestone and granite surfaces found in mountain areas. Rock climbing can be enjoyed by different skill levels, from first-time climbers to advanced athletes.
What Is Via Ferrata?
It is a supported scaling route created along natural rock faces using built-in safety features such as steel cables, metal ladders, iron steps, and fixed anchors. Climbers wear secure harnesses that attach to the cable system, reducing risk and providing continuous protection. This design makes the experience safer and more approachable, allowing visitors with limited experience to enjoy vertical exploration without requiring advanced technical training.

Major Rock Climbing Areas in the UAE
Hatta Mountains (Dubai)
Hatta is one of the most popular outdoor destinations in the UAE. Located in the Hajar Mountains, it offers scaling routes suitable for different abilities.
Highlights
- Natural rock formations
- Scenic mountain views
- Cooler temperatures than the city
- Close access from Dubai
Climbers often combine their trip with hiking, kayaking, or mountain biking, making Hatta a complete adventure stop.
Jebel Jais (Ras Al Khaimah)
Jebel Jais is the tallest mountain in the UAE and a major hub for adventure tourism. Its steep cliffs and high altitude create excellent conditions for climbing activities.
Key features
- Challenging rock faces
- Cooler weather at higher elevations
- Professional safety management
- Stunning panoramic scenery
The mountain already hosts famous attractions like the world’s longest zipline, making it a strong adventure tourism destination.
Wadi Shawka
Wadi Shawka offers a quieter and more natural scrambling environment. It is ideal for people who prefer less crowded areas and peaceful surroundings.
Why climbers like it
- Raw, untouched rock surfaces
- Calm natural atmosphere
- Suitable for experienced climbers
- Beautiful desert-meets-mountain views
Via Ferrata Routes in the UAE
These are still limited compared to Europe, but the UAE is slowly developing these experiences with safety and tourism in mind.
Jebel Jais Via Ferrata
The most well-known route in the country is located on Jebel Jais. It is designed for guided experiences and follows international safety standards.
Route features
- Fixed cables along cliffs
- Metal steps and ladders
- Secure harness systems
- Trained instructors
This route allows tourists to climb safely while enjoying dramatic mountain views.

Safety Measures and Guided Tours
Safety plays a key role in adventure tourism across the UAE, with most activities organised by licenced operators. These experiences are led by certified guides and supported by regular equipment inspections, clearly marked routes, continuous weather monitoring, and established emergency response plans. Visitors are strongly encouraged to choose guided tours and avoid unsupervised climbing unless they have appropriate training and strong knowledge of local conditions.
Best Time for these activities
Weather conditions greatly affect outdoor adventures in the UAE, making careful planning essential. The most suitable period for rock climbing and Assisted climbing route activities is from October to April, when temperatures are cooler and humidity levels are lower. These conditions create a more comfortable and safer environment for scaling, with early morning sessions preferred even during cooler months to avoid direct sunlight.
